Mr. Alexander: To ask the Secretary of State for Defence what key targets have been set for the Logistics Support Services Agency for 1998-99. [43073] Dr. Reid: The Logistics Support Services Agency's Key Targets for the Financial Year 1998-99 are: Business Strategy KT 1--To produce 85% of all deliverables by the target date agreed with the sponsor. KT 2--To deliver 80% of all outputs at the cost agreed with the sponsor. KT 3--To produce 90% of all deliverables to the sponsor's complete satisfaction. KT 4--To achieve a 3% reduction in the cost of a productive hour. Quality Strategy KT 5--To succeed at the triennial re-certification and surveillance to BS EN ISO 9001 by 30 September 1998.
